    Background

    EFDH2 is a protein whose gene expression is increased in purified populations of CD8 lymphocytes, when compared to CD19 and CD4 lymphocytes. EFDH2 contains two potential EF-hand domains, and therefore may have a role in calcium signaling. Its predominant presence in CD8 lymphocytes suggests that it may be involved in functions that are important for cytotoxic lymphocytes.Synonyms: EF-hand domain-containing protein D2, SWS1, Swiprosin 1, Swiprosin-1
